System diamond milling disc, #020943
for grinding extremely hard smoothing compounds and
industrial floors, as well as epoxy- and polyester coatings
System carbide milling wheel disc, #020944
for removing adhesives, PU- and epoxy-coatings and
roughening anhydrite pavements („beating" action) Due to
the aggressive action, the system milling discs should not
be used onto chip board.
Milling disc with star wheel segments, #014243
Additional to the new System-milling-disc the milling disc
with star wheel segments offers high efficiency. Producing
a high effect of dismounting and an aggressive action, this
disc is used for removing coatings and adhesive residues.
The result is a rough surface. Comes with 4 star wheel
segments.

ATTENTION
Due to the multitude and the continuous further develop-
ment of building materials, only one basic recommendation
for use can be made.
It is therefore recommended to carry out a test with the
planned tools on every construction site.
Please note that diamond abrasives are only suitable for
machines with an output of 1700 watts or more are released.
If you have any questions, please contact your Wolff
specialist consultant or Wolff Technical Customer Service.

4.0 Use
4.1 Switching on
Mount discs or brushes as described in 3.2.
► Use the large right lever (3) to move the handle to the
working position.
► The handle (5) should be at hip height of the user.
► Slightly lift the handle (5) so that the machine is level
on the ground.
► Press the release button (1) on the back of the hand
guide.
► Switch on the machine with the levers (2) on the under-
side of the handle.
After switching on the machine, the handle will move short-
ly to the right. This is completely normal.
4.2 Steering the machine
► The direction in which the machine runs is determined
by raising and lowering the hand guide.
The more the hand guide is raised or lowered, the
faster the machine runs in the corresponding direction.
► lifting the grip: machine runs to the right
► lowering the grip: machine runs to the left.
If you feel unsafe or cannot control the machine just
release lever (3). The machine will stop at once.
If you have carried out some training, you will be able
to operate the machine with one hand.
4.3 Operation with extraction.
Note: For technical reasons, the dust extractor cannot
remove the abrasive material from the floor. They
will only ever remove the flying dust. For floor cleaning
you need an industrial vacuum cleaner with special floor
nozzles.
